## Why Analyze Employee Satisfaction Survey Results

Employee satisfaction surveys collect valuable data, but the real value comes from proper analysis. Understanding what your team thinks and feels directly impacts your organization's success, yet many leaders struggle to translate raw responses into meaningful action.

### Understanding the Impact on Retention and Productivity

According to [Gallup's 2023 Global Workplace Report](https://www.gallup.com/workplace/349484/state-of-the-global-workplace.aspx), engaged employees are 23% more profitable and show 18% higher productivity than disengaged peers. When you analyze employee satisfaction survey results effectively, you identify the factors that keep your best people motivated and committed.

High turnover costs companies 50-200% of an employee's annual salary when accounting for recruitment, training, and lost productivity. Survey analysis helps you spot warning signs before valuable team members head for the exit.

### Common Challenges in Raw Data Interpretation

Most organizations face three obstacles when reviewing survey results. First, response overload makes it hard to separate signal from noise. Second, conflicting feedback between departments creates confusion about priorities. Third, without context or benchmarks, it's unclear whether a 7.2 satisfaction score represents success or crisis.

These challenges explain why many surveys end up ignored in spreadsheets rather than driving workplace improvements.

## Key Metrics to Focus On

### Quantitative Scores Like Overall Satisfaction

Start with numerical metrics that provide clear baselines. Overall satisfaction scores, typically measured on 1-10 scales, give you a snapshot of general sentiment. Employee Net Promoter Score (eNPS) measures how likely employees are to recommend your workplace to others, offering insight into true loyalty.

Track these scores over time rather than fixating on single survey results. Trends matter more than individual data points.

### Qualitative Feedback Themes

Open-ended responses reveal the "why" behind your numbers. When analyzing qualitative data, look for recurring words, phrases, and concerns across responses. If fifteen employees mention "communication problems" independently, that pattern demands attention regardless of numerical scores.

Group similar comments into themes like leadership, work-life balance, compensation, or growth opportunities. This organization makes large volumes of text feedback manageable.

### Benchmarking Against Industry Standards

Context transforms numbers into insights. [SHRM research](https://www.shrm.org/topics-tools/news/employee-relations/employee-engagement-performance-latest-insights) shows average employee engagement scores vary significantly by industry, company size, and role type. Compare your results against relevant benchmarks to understand whether your 72% satisfaction rate represents excellence or mediocrity in your sector.

## Step-by-Step Guide to Analysis

### Organizing and Cleaning Survey Data

Before analysis begins, prepare your data properly. Remove duplicate responses, check for incomplete submissions, and standardize formats. Create a master spreadsheet with clear column headers and consistent coding for multiple-choice answers. This foundation prevents errors during analysis.

### Identifying Trends and Patterns

Calculate averages for each question, then look for outliers. Which questions received the highest and lowest scores? Where did responses cluster versus spread widely? High variance often indicates that experiences differ dramatically across your organization.

**Quick Tip:** Pay special attention to questions where scores dropped compared to previous surveys. Declining metrics often signal emerging problems that need immediate attention.

### Segmenting Results by Demographics

Break down responses by department, tenure, location, or role. You might discover that remote workers rate communication differently than office staff, or that new hires have vastly different experiences than veterans.

This segmentation reveals whether problems are organization-wide or concentrated in specific areas, helping you target solutions effectively.

### Using Simple Visualization Techniques

Transform numbers into visuals that communicate instantly. Bar charts work well for comparing scores across departments. Line graphs show trends over time. Heat maps highlight which combinations of factors create satisfaction or dissatisfaction.

Data Type

Best Visualization

Use Case

Satisfaction scores

Bar charts

Department comparisons

Trend data

Line graphs

Tracking changes over time

Open responses

Word clouds

Identifying common themes

Multi-factor analysis

Heat maps

Finding correlation patterns

### Incorporating AI for Quicker Insights

AI tools now analyze open-ended responses in seconds, categorizing sentiment and extracting themes automatically. This technology democratizes sophisticated analysis, letting small teams without data science expertise understand feedback quickly and act faster.

## Turning Insights into Actionable Steps

### Prioritizing Issues Based on Severity

Not every problem deserves equal attention. Focus on issues that affect the most employees, impact critical business outcomes, or require minimal resources to fix. Quick wins build momentum for larger initiatives.

### Communicating Findings to Leadership

Present results in executive summaries that highlight three key findings, their business impact, and recommended actions. Leaders need clarity, not comprehensive data dumps. Include specific examples from qualitative feedback to make abstract numbers concrete.

### Measuring Follow-Up Improvements

Close the feedback loop by implementing changes and tracking their impact in subsequent surveys. When employees see their input creating real improvements, future response rates increase and trust deepens. Document what you changed and communicate it widely.

## Frequently Asked Questions

### What are the most important metrics in employee satisfaction surveys?

Focus on overall satisfaction scores, eNPS (employee Net Promoter Score), and retention indicators like "intent to stay" questions. These metrics correlate strongly with business outcomes and provide clear targets for improvement. Supplement quantitative scores with qualitative feedback themes to understand the drivers behind your numbers.

### How do I handle negative feedback in survey results?

View criticism as valuable intelligence, not personal attacks. Acknowledge concerns publicly, investigate root causes thoroughly, and communicate your action plan with specific timelines. Negative feedback often highlights your biggest opportunities for meaningful improvement that can transform workplace culture.

### What role does AI play in analyzing survey data?

AI excels at processing large volumes of open-ended responses, identifying sentiment patterns, and categorizing themes automatically. This speeds analysis from days to minutes and reveals insights humans might miss in hundreds of text responses. However, human judgment remains essential for interpreting context and prioritizing actions.

### How often should companies run employee satisfaction surveys?

Conduct comprehensive annual surveys supplemented by quarterly pulse surveys with 5-10 questions. This balance provides deep insights yearly while monitoring key metrics throughout the year. Avoid over-surveying, which creates fatigue and declining response rates.

### How do I benchmark my results against competitors?

Research industry reports from organizations like Gallup, SHRM, or industry associations that publish satisfaction benchmarks. Join peer networks where leaders share anonymized data. Remember that internal trends matter more than external comparisons—focus on improving your own scores over time.

### What common mistakes to avoid when analyzing results?

Don't cherry-pick data that confirms existing beliefs while ignoring contradictory feedback. Avoid analyzing without segmentation, which masks department-specific issues. Never skip the action step—surveys without follow-through damage trust and worsen engagement. Finally, don't wait too long to analyze; timely insights drive timely action.

### Should I share survey results with all employees?

Yes, transparency builds trust. Share overall findings, key themes, and your planned responses to feedback. You don't need to publish every data point, but employees should see that their time investment produced concrete insights and actions. This visibility encourages participation in future surveys.
